﻿.menu { height:34px; margin-bottom:5px; background:url(/images/menu_m.jpg) repeat-x left top; font-size:14px; font-weight:bold;}
.menu .left { width:28px; height:34px; background:url(/images/menu_l.jpg) no-repeat left top;}
.menu .center { width:908px; padding-top:8px; overflow:hidden; height:26px; line-height:26px; text-align:left; padding-left:16px;}
.menu .right { width:28px; height:34px; background:url(/images/menu_r.jpg) no-repeat right top;}

.menu .center span { width:72px; display:inline-block; background:url(/images/space.gif) no-repeat right center; overflow:hidden; text-align:center; padding-right:2px;}
.menu .center span a:link,.menu .center span a:visited { color:#ffffff;}
.menu .center span a:hover { color:#ffffff; text-decoration:underline;}

.menu .center span.selected { width:74px; margin-left:-2px; display:inline-block; background-color:#FFFFFF; padding-right:2px;}
.menu .center span.selected a:visited,.menu .center span.selected a:link { color:#000000;}
.menu .center span.selected a:hover { color:#000000; text-decoration:underline;}

.topSmallmenu { clear:both; width:73px; border:solid 1px #345797;line-height:27px; font-size:13px; font-weight:normal; background-color:#AFC5DC; overflow:hidden; text-align:center; margin-top:-6px;}
.topSmallmenu li.selected { background-color:#E5ECF6;}

.topSmallmenu li.selected a:link,.topSmallmenu li.selected a:visited { color:#FF6700;}

.row{margin-bottom:-10000px;padding-bottom:10000px;}

/*-------divcontent-----------*/
.divcontent { clear:both; margin-top:5px; overflow:hidden;}
.lp { width:247px; overflow:hidden; background-color:#D0DEEB; vertical-align:top;}
.rp,.centp,.rigp { overflow:hidden; vertical-align:top;}
.lp .cd { width:222px; padding:9px 13px 11px 11px; overflow:hidden;}
.rp .cd { width:722px; padding-left:12px;}
.lp .cd .tit { background:url(/images/lp_tit_bg.jpg) no-repeat left top; height:33px; line-height:33px; text-align:center; font-size:14px; font-weight:bold; color:White;}
.lp .cd .bot { background:url(/images/lp_bot_bg.jpg) no-repeat left top; height:8px; overflow:hidden;}
.lp .cd .cen { background:url(/images/lp_cen_bg.jpg) repeat-y left top; padding:0px 9px;}
.lp .cd .cen li { border-bottom:dotted 1px #CCCCCC; padding-left:60px; background-position:37px center; background-repeat:no-repeat; background-image:url(/images/con1.jpg); height:33px; line-height:33px;  padding-top:5px; font-weight:bold;}
.lp .cd .cen li.selected a:link,.lp .cd .cen li.selected a:visited { color:#FF6700;}

.lp .cd .divimg { border:solid 1px #CECECE; padding:3px; margin-top:17px; background-color:#FFFFFF;}

/*---newslist---*/
.centp .cd { padding-left:7px; width:504px; overflow:hidden;}
.centp .cd li { border-bottom:dotted 1px #CCCCCC; padding-left:5px;}
.rigp .cd { padding-left:17px; width:213px; overflow:hidden;}

.divborder { border:solid 1px #D1D1D1;}
.tit1,.tit2 { background-color:#254C91; color:#FFFFFF; padding:0px 10px;}
.tit1 .left,.tit2 { font-weight:bold; font-size:14px;}
.tit1 .right a:link,.tit1 .right a:visited { color:#FFFFFF;}
.rigp .cd .divborder .tit1 { height:28px; line-height:28px;}
.rigp .cd .tit2 { height:28px; line-height:28px; margin:10px 0px 0px 0px;}

ul.con2 { clear:both; width:93%; margin:0px auto;}
ul.con2 li { background:url(/images/con2.gif) no-repeat left center; padding-left:15px;}

ul.rig_img { clear:both;}
ul.rig_img li { padding-top:5px;}


.place { border-bottom:solid 1px #EEEEEE; background:url(/images/con1.gif) no-repeat 5px 7px; padding-left:25px; line-height:24px; width:100%;}
.rp h1 { line-height:35px; background-color:#F1F1F1; text-align:center; font-size:18px; width:100%;}
.rp .c {width:100%;}


.infostr { margin-bottom:10px; text-align:center;}

table.tableImg { clear:both; margin:10px 0px; width:100%;}
table.tableImg td { text-align:center; width:25%;}
table.tableImg img { width:156px; height:117px; border:solid 1px #CCCCCC; padding:4px;}


table.add { width:595px; margin:15px auto;}
table.add td.l { width:75px;}
table.add input { border:solid 1px #A5ACB2;}
input.normal { width:150px;}

input.button { background:url(/images/set.gif) no-repeat left top; margin:0px; padding:0px; border-width:0px; border-color:#FFFFFF; width:58px; height:22px;}


.graybg { background-color:#EEEEEE; text-align:center; font-weight:bold; margin-top:5px;}
.pclass {margin:5px 0px;}
.bottom a.white:link,.bottom a.white:visited { color:#FFFFFF; text-decoration:none;}
.bottom a.white:hover { color:#FFFFFF; text-decoration:none;}


